  first What is a UV-LED exposure machine? UV-LED exposure machine At once It refers to a device that transfers image information on film or other transparent objects to a surface coated with photosensitive material by turning on a light. Among them, the UV-LED exposure machine uses UV-LED ultraviolet light source with LED chip as the luminous body. The traditional light source is a mercury lamp, which is currently being slowly eliminated. In addition, UV-LED exposure machine equipment is widely used in my country's optoelectronic industry at this stage and plays a decisive role.

  At present, the new exposure machine is equipped with the application of UV-LED cold light source curing machine. It also has precision double aspherical quartz lenses that can make the parallel half-angle of light less than 2° and the line resolution can reach 50um/um (ordinary machine is 100um/um). Moreover, the absence of infrared thermal radiation avoids the film expansion and contraction effect, ensuring high-fidelity image transfer quality and almost no light attenuation, which fully reflects the higher stability of UV-LED light sources in the manufacturing process. It not only improves the qualification rate of the product, but also does not produce polluting ozone and is environmentally friendly. It is an ideal substitute for the ordinary mercury lamp exposure machine currently used in PCB circuit board production.

  Advantages of UV-LED exposure machine

  

  1)Easy to use

  

  2) Parallel light, precise optical combination

  

  3)Cold light source, no film expansion and contraction

  

  4)Scan back and forth, high uniformity

  

  5) Deep solidification, high stability

  

  6)Energy saving, emission reduction, consumption reduction, long service life

  

  At present, the technical level of domestic UV-LED curing is gradually maturing, and UV-LED exposure machines are increasingly valued and accepted by more manufacturers. Faced with the current situation of rising production costs, choosing UV-LED curing/exposure equipment to replace traditional light sources can not only reduce production costs and improve production efficiency, but also reduce ozone production and reduce environmental pollution.
